Unlocking Forex Charts: A Technical Analysis Toolkit
Navigating the intricate world of foreign exchange requires a keen understanding of market movements. Technical analysis, with its powerful toolkit of chart patterns and indicators, provides invaluable insights into forex price action. By interpreting these charts, traders can identify potential exit points, mitigate risk, and boost their trading approach. A key component of this analysis is recognizing common chart formations, such as head and shoulders, double tops and bottoms, and flags, which often signal reversals in market direction. Additionally, technical indicators like moving averages, RSI, and MACD can provide support for trading decisions by identifying momentum and potential overbought or oversold conditions. Concisely, mastering the art of forex chart analysis empowers traders to make informed decisions and navigate the dynamic forex market with greater assurance.

Mastering Forex Trading: A Fusion of Fundamental and Technical Insights
In the dynamic realm of forex trading, success often hinges on a well-rounded approach that blends both fundamental and technical analysis. While fundamental analysis delves into economic indicators, political events, and investor psychology to forecast currency valuations, technical analysis scrutinizes price charts, patterns, and oscillators to identify profitable opportunities. By aligning these two powerful methodologies, traders can gain a comprehensive understanding of market dynamics and make more informed decisions.
A fundamental analysis framework might involve evaluating factors such as interest rate differentials, inflation rates, and government policies to determine the relative strength of currencies. Conversely, technical analysis relies on chart patterns like head and shoulders, double tops, and moving averages to detect potential price movements. By cross-referencing fundamental insights with technical signals, traders can enhance accuracy and increase their chances of profitability in the volatile forex market.
